MACEDONIAN KINGDOM. Alexander III the Great (336-323 BC). AR tetradrachm (26mm, 10h). ANACS VF 35. Early posthumous issue of uncertain mint in Cilicia, by Philip III Arrhidaeus, under Philotas or Philoxenos, ca. 320-317 BC. Head of Heracles right, wearing lion-skin headdress, paws tied before neck / AΛEΞANΔPOY-BAΣIΛEΩΣ, Zeus enthroned left, left leg drawn back, feet on stool, eagle in right hand, scepter in left; AI in left field, BΣ below throne. Price 2952 (Side mint).
